# 42 U.S.C. § 1594j - Repealed. Pub. L. 92–545, title V, § 508(c), Oct. 25, 1972, 86 Stat. 1150

## Notes
|
||
|
||
Section, Pub. L. 85–241, title IV, § 407, Aug. 30, 1957, 71 Stat. 556; Pub. L. 85–685, title V, § 516, Aug. 20, 1958, 72 Stat. 664; Pub. L. 86–372, title VII, § 702(c), Sept. 23, 1959, 73 Stat. 683; Pub. L. 86–500, title V, § 508, June 8, 1960, 74 Stat. 186; Pub. L. 87–57, title VI, § 610, June 27, 1961, 75 Stat. 111; Pub. L. 88–174, title V, § 506, Nov. 7, 1963, 77 Stat. 326; Pub. L. 89–568, title V, § 502, Sept. 12, 1966; 80 Stat. 753; Pub. L. 90–110, title VI, § 608, Oct. 21, 1967, 81 Stat. 305, provided for occupancy on a rental basis of inadequate quarters without loss of basic allowance for quarters.
